New Delhi: Reiterating their lack of trust in the Central Bureau of Investigation (CBI), the parents of RG Kar medical college rape victim on Saturday (June 7) alleged that the premier investigating agency was not doing enough to bring the culprits to justice.

The parents told Times of India, “[The] CBI has been sold out. They are trying to suppress the investigation and cover up the matter in exchange for money. They know everything... several persons were involved in my daughter's murder.” 

They also accused the CBI of "suppressing the investigation" owing to monetary and political pressure, the paper reported.

“We are unhappy with how the CBI has probed the case. We do not think their investigation was fair or accurate. While they named only one person in their chargesheet, we believe more people were involved. We will not rest till the larger conspiracy behind our daughter’s deaths is brought to light,” the victim’s father told The Hindu.

"Corruption is rampant at RG Kar. My daughter was murdered because she refused to pay," the victim's mother was quoted by TOI as saying.

A group of students, doctors and locals organised a meeting near the victim's house and called for a fresh movement from August 9, 2025 if the authorities are unable to deliver justice, the paper reported.

Not the first allegations against CBI

This is not the first time that the victim's parents have made such an allegation.

In the aftermath of two accused getting bail in December last year – including the then principal of RG Kar medical college – the parents alleged that the 'system’ had failed them.

“We thought the CBI would bring those responsible to justice, but with the accused out on bail, it feels like the system is failing us, TOI quoted the victim's father as saying. 

Her mother said she had thought that the CBI would help them in getting justice and trusted it. With the bail to the accused, the parents were left wondering if they would ever get justice.

On the birthday of the victim in February this year, they urged the doctors to hit the streets again. "My daughter died on August 9. Her birthday is on February 9, six months after the horrific incident. We are yet to get justice in the matter. We will be on the streets on February 9. The people have been beside us for the last six months. So I appeal to the people again to hit the streets on February 9," the victim's mother had said in the video message, NDTV had reported.
